Raytheon picks Motorola for ASTOR work

Motorola Ltd. of the U.K. has been chosen by Raytheon Systems Ltd. to provide ground stations and software for Britain's Airborne Stand-Off Radar program (ASTOR) project in an effort valued at $85.5 million, Motorola Inc. said yesterday.
